As Hancock Avenue passes the State of Pennsylvania monument (the largest on the battlefield) it intersects with Humphreys and Pleasonton Avenues. Hancock Avenue is one way northbound, but Pleasonton Avenue is two lane traffic, and is a useful route to escape or return to the one-way park roads if needed. The National Park Auto Tour follows Hancock Avenue north.
While this is a busy and often crowded area there is usually ample parking. And in addition to the sweeping view from the observation platform on top of the Pennsylvania monument there are public restrooms on Humphreys Avenue.
